On Friday, October 30, the Etowah Arts Commission invites the community to the Gem Theater for a free screening of George A. Romero’s original Night of the Living Dead (1968). Doors open at 6:30 p.m., and the film begins at 7:00 p.m. Filmed in and around Evans City in western Pennsylvania, within the Appalachian region, Night of the Living Dead became one of the most influential independent films in American cinema. Its stark black-and-white photography, rural setting, and low-budget production helped redefine modern horror and demonstrated the impact a film made far from Hollywood could have on popular culture. Presented at Etowah’s historic Gem Theater, this screening offers a fitting connection between a landmark work of Appalachian filmmaking and a place that has long brought movies, performances, and community events to East Tennessee. Through programs like this, the Etowah Arts Commission continues to create opportunities for the community to experience important works of art and film in a shared local setting. Admission is free. ***Viewer Advisory: Night of the Living Dead (1968) is not rated by the MPA. The film contains frightening and disturbing scenes, graphic violence, blood and gore, images of corpses, and sustained horror themes that may not be suitable for younger viewers. Parental discretion is advised.***
